    Alleged Gunman in Christmas Day Double Murder Dies in Police Shootout

    SPANISH TOWN, St Catherine — An alleged suspect linked to the Christmas Day double homicide on March Pen Street was shot and killed throughout an early-morning confrontation with police in St Catherine.

    The deceased has been recognized as 43-year-old Damion McDonald, in any other case referred to as ‘Jilla’, an unemployed resident of March Pen Street.

    In response to police studies, round 12:20 a.m., officers appearing on intelligence linked to the Christmas Day killings went to Mocklenn Crescent looking for suspects. Upon getting into a residence and knocking on the again door, McDonald was reportedly seen holding a firearm, which he allegedly aimed on the officers.

    In response, police mentioned they opened hearth in self-defense. McDonald fell whereas clutching the weapon and was rushed to Spanish City Hospital, the place he was pronounced useless. The firearm was seized by authorities.

    The Impartial Fee of Investigations (INDECOM) and the Inspectorate of Skilled Requirements Oversight Bureau (IPSO) are at present probing the circumstances surrounding the taking pictures.
